Keys with chips are a security device

Despite honda key van's claim, that their keyless entry system is among the most secure in the marketplace researchers have discovered a possible security flaw. The flaw, known as "Rolling-Pwn" could allow attackers to remotely start , lock or unlock a car. It operates similarly to Bluetooth replay attacks against Tesla vehicles.

Honda vehicles have an immobilizer counter that resynchronizes following consecutive lock and unlock commands. This means that vehicles with different transponder keys will not have the same key. However, researchers have discovered that this flaw allowed them to start and unlock several Honda models.

Researchers were able gain access to the codes for authentication of the car by listening in on keyless entry signals. They were in a position to unlock and begin various Honda models, including Accord 2021 once they had the codes. Honda has not yet responded to the allegations. However, The Drive independently verified the vulnerability.
